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90828568 88387044 08734480
81030129 49580814 068
81030129 49580814 068
10 967999929 0406 75497204 807
All about undefined
Interested in learning more?
81030129 49580814 068
10 967999929 0406 75497204 807
See more
0090 768 5686
387 7282180519 80
See more
437849330 930 319635458
05 6329257047 28353 9684 0518947467
See more